7G Rainbow Colony remains a landmark film in Tamil cinema. Directed by Selvaraghavan and released in 2004, this romantic drama struck a chord with audiences due to its raw emotion, realistic portrayal of youth, and unforgettable soundtrack by Yuvan Shankar Raja. Decades after its release, the film continues to attract new viewers and nostalgic fans alike.
The film received critical acclaim for its unique storytelling, cinematography, and performances. Over the years, "7G Rainbow Colony" has gained a cult following, with many considering it a classic of contemporary Tamil cinema. 7g Rainbow Colony Hd Movie Download Isaimini

Isaimini is a notorious website that has been a thorn in the side of the Indian film industry for years. The site, which allows users to download and stream pirated copies of movies, TV shows, and music, has been repeatedly shut down and blocked by authorities, only to reappear under a new domain or guise. Despite the efforts of law enforcement and the film industry to curb piracy, sites like Isaimini continue to thrive, providing a platform for users to access copyrighted content without paying for it. Ravi Krishna delivers a knockout debut. He doesn't play Kathir as a typical hero; he plays him as a confused, aggressive, yet vulnerable teenager. His transformation from a slacker to a man driven by desperate determination feels earned. You root for him, get angry at him, and pity him—all in the same scene.
